PPAP Automotive Limited has submitted a certificate under Regulation 74(5) of the Securities and Exchange Board of India (Depositories and Participants) Regulations, 2018. This certificate pertains to the quarter ended March 31, 2026. The company received this confirmation from its Registrar and Share Transfer Agent, MUFG Intime India Private Limited.

MUFG Intime India Private Limited confirmed that securities received from depository participants for dematerialization during the quarter ended March 31, 2026, were processed (accepted/rejected) and listed on the stock exchanges. They also confirmed that the security certificates received for dematerialization were mutilated and cancelled after verification, with the depositories' names substituted in the register of members within the stipulated timelines.
